1942 GAZ 10-73 vs. 2004 Renault Kangoo

To start off, 2004 Renault Kangoo is newer by 62 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1942 GAZ 10-73.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1942 GAZ 10-73 would be higher. At 3,485 cc (6 cylinders), 1942 GAZ 10-73 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2004 Renault Kangoo (100 HP @ 5000 RPM) has 25 more horse power than 1942 GAZ 10-73. (75 HP @ 3400 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2004 Renault Kangoo should accelerate faster than 1942 GAZ 10-73.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1942 GAZ 10-73 weights approximately 150 kg more than 2004 Renault Kangoo.

Because 2004 Renault Kangoo is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1942 GAZ 10-73.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2004 Renault Kangoo will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.

Compare all specifications:

1942 GAZ 10-73 2004 Renault Kangoo
Make GAZ Renault
Model 10-73 Kangoo
Year Released 1942 2004
Engine Size 3485 cc 1595 cc
Engine Cylinders 6 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Valves per Cylinder 2 valves 4 valves
Horse Power 75 HP 100 HP
Engine RPM 3400 RPM 5000 RPM
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Drive Type Rear 4WD
Transmission Type Manual Manual
Vehicle Weight 1450 kg 1300 kg
Vehicle Length 4660 mm 4000 mm
Vehicle Width 1780 mm 1680 mm
Vehicle Height 1780 mm 1910 mm
Wheelbase Size 2850 mm 2630 mm
